Vehicle OBD system is unresponsive. ECU fuse powers OBD system. The fuse is good and everything is working. Which port on the OBD plug is supposed to be hot?

The two brown wires on the connector are ground so I would check those along with the power source. This guide can help you check the power and ground connections. Also, check for power at the OBD fuse 7.5 amp. The blue wire in the connector is power.
